The Rise of Flexible Living
One of the main reasons furnished apartments are in high demand is the increasing need for flexibility. Traditional leases and hotel stays often don’t suit the modern traveller or resident. Many people are now seeking accommodation that allows them to stay for weeks or months without being locked into long-term commitments. Furnished apartments bridge this gap perfectly, offering the comfort of a home with the flexibility of a short-term arrangement.
This trend is particularly evident among corporate travellers and remote workers. With hybrid work becoming the norm, professionals are no longer tied to a single location. Instead, they are choosing to live and work in different parts of the city—or even different cities altogether—for extended periods. Furnished apartments provide a seamless solution, allowing them to move in with minimal hassle and settle in quickly.
A Home Away from Home
Unlike traditional hotel rooms, furnished apartments offer a more residential experience. Guests can enjoy separate living, dining, and sleeping areas, creating a sense of space that is often lacking in hotels. Fully equipped kitchens allow for home-cooked meals, while in-apartment laundry facilities add an extra level of convenience.
This “home away from home” experience is a major drawcard, particularly for families and long-stay guests. Being able to cook, relax, and live as you would in your own home contributes significantly to overall comfort and wellbeing. In a city like Melbourne—where lifestyle is highly valued—this type of accommodation aligns perfectly with what guests are looking for.
Cost-Effective for Longer Stays
Cost is another key factor driving demand. While hotels can be suitable for short visits, they often become expensive for extended stays. Furnished apartments, on the other hand, typically offer better value over longer periods. With the ability to cook meals, do laundry, and avoid additional service charges, guests can significantly reduce their overall expenses.
For businesses, this cost efficiency is especially important. Companies relocating employees or hosting long-term projects often turn to furnished apartments as a practical alternative to hotels. The combination of affordability and comfort makes them an attractive option for corporate accommodation.
Prime Locations Across the City
Melbourne’s furnished apartments are strategically located in some of the city’s most desirable areas, including Southbank, the CBD, St Kilda, and the inner east. These locations offer easy access to public transport, business districts, entertainment precincts, and lifestyle amenities.
Living in a central location enhances the overall experience, whether it’s being able to walk to work, enjoy nearby restaurants, or explore cultural attractions. For many guests, location is just as important as the accommodation itself—and furnished apartments deliver on both fronts.
